WebYour first certification will usually include the one-week unpaid waiting period and one week of payment if you meet eligibility requirements for both weeks. Certify for benefits every two weeks to continue receiving benefit payments. Benefit Year End Date. A regular unemployment insurance benefit year ends 12 months after the claim started.
